首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Hazelcast中的自定义群集组?

Hazelcast是一个开源的分布式计算平台,它提供了分布式数据结构和分布式计算能力,用于构建高可扩展性和高性能的应用程序。在Hazelcast中,自定义群集组是一种用于对集群中的成员进行分组的机制。

自定义群集组允许开发人员将集群中的成员分为不同的组,以便更好地管理和控制集群中的资源和行为。通过自定义群集组,可以实现以下目标:

  1. 资源隔离:不同的群集组可以拥有不同的资源配额和限制,以确保资源在不同组之间得到合理的分配和利用。
  2. 安全性:通过将成员分为不同的群集组,可以实现更细粒度的访问控制和权限管理,以保护集群中的数据和资源。
  3. 故障隔离:自定义群集组可以用于将具有相似功能或负载的成员分组在一起,以便在发生故障时更容易进行故障隔离和恢复。
  4. 任务分配:通过自定义群集组,可以将特定类型的任务分配给特定的群集组,以实现更好的任务调度和负载均衡。

在Hazelcast中,可以通过配置文件或编程方式定义自定义群集组。配置文件方式可以在hazelcast.xml文件中使用<group>元素进行配置,例如:

代码语言:xml
复制
<group>
    <name>custom-group</name>
    <password>custom-password</password>
</group>

编程方式可以使用Hazelcast的API进行配置,例如:

代码语言:java
复制
Config config = new Config();
config.getGroupConfig().setName("custom-group").setPassword("custom-password");

在应用程序中使用自定义群集组时,可以根据需要进行资源管理、安全控制、故障隔离和任务分配等操作。

对于Hazelcast中的自定义群集组,腾讯云提供了一系列相关产品和服务,例如:

  1. 腾讯云云服务器(CVM):提供高性能、可扩展的云服务器实例,可用于部署和运行Hazelcast集群。
  2. 腾讯云私有网络(VPC):提供安全可靠的网络环境,可用于构建Hazelcast集群的网络通信。
  3. 腾讯云数据库(TencentDB):提供高可用、可扩展的数据库服务,可用于存储和管理Hazelcast集群的数据。
  4. 腾讯云容器服务(TKE):提供高度可扩展的容器化服务,可用于部署和管理Hazelcast集群的容器实例。

更多关于腾讯云相关产品和服务的详细介绍和使用指南,请参考腾讯云官方文档:腾讯云产品与服务

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券